Transaction

1bb4ec4886b1421183a64146ec1b4e6194b2dac054e145bfeda94753914b8ddc
258,386 confirmations
Timestamp
1620425632
Block682,456
Fee5,920 sats
Fee rate16 sats/vB
view on mempool.space

Inputs & Outputs